− | When | + | When Huth finally finished his mountain, he reached for the Sun and siezed hold of it. Despite the agony of holding the ball of flame, he brought it down to Newelaar and proferred it to her as his wedding gift. With perhaps the most beautiful smile which ever adorned a face, the goddess told her suitor that he had shown the depth of his devotion and he must now place the Sun back in its place. This he did and the two were wed. |
